Men's Wrestling Has Five Place at #13 ONU Invitational

ADA, Ohio – The Alma College men's wrestling team traveled down the #13 Ohio Northern University to take part in the 43rd annual Ohio Northern Invitational on Saturday, December 7th. The Scots had five wrestlers place in their respective weight classes for the tournament. 

Alma's best finisher came in the 125 division as Jushawn Ferrel Jr finished fourth overall. Ferrel Jr received a bye to start the day before facing his first opponent, Brandon Dami from Washington & Jefferson University, where he was victorious by decision, with a final score of 12-8. Ferrel Jr then took part in the quarterfinals match against Caden Crawfrod of Tiffin University, where again Ferrel Jr came out on top by technical fall, 19-4, setting him up for a bout in the semifinals. In the Semi's, Ferrel Jr hung close but was ultimately defeated by Colin Mellott from No. 13 Ohio Northern, falling by major decision, 9-0. Picking up in the consolation bracket, wrestling in the semi-finals again, Ferrel Jr rebounded with a win over Candio Deluna from Tiffin University by decision, 4-1, advancing himself to the 3rd place match. In his final match of the day, Ferrel Jr would again hang tight throughout the match, though he would drop the match to Cael Woods of Tiffin by a final score of 4-1, leaving him in fourth for the tournament.

In the next division, Colton Kennedy placed eighth overall for the 133 class. Kennedy also started his tournament with a bye before competing in his first match against Jorden Zigo from Mount St. Joseph University. Kennedy would lose his first match by decision, 12-5, send him to the consolation bracket early on. After another bye, Kennedy claimed his first win of the day against Eric Saddler of Otterbein University by decision, 8-4, advancing along. Kennedy again picked up another victory in his next match, this time by technical fall over Joshua Smith from Washington & Jefferson, by a score of 18-3. Following the victory over Smith, Kennedy was forced into a rematch with Zigo from his first match of the day. Zigo came away victorious for the second time around, defeating Kennedy by major decision, 13-2. Wrestling in the 7th place match, Kennedy would match up against Chase Dickerson of Tiffin, but would drop his final match of the day be decision, 7-2, placing him in eighth. 

Placing sixth overall in the 165 weight division, Rodrick Love saw a solid showing that included three victories on the day. After receiving a bye, Love faced his first opponent of the day, AJ Tomaino from Waynesburg University. Love was able to come away on top as he collected a win by fall in 1:44. Love then faced off against Kyan Larson from The University of Olivet, where he was defeated by decision, with a score of 14-8. Love bounced back swiftly as his next match he collected another by fall, this time over Jonathan Rosas of Tiffin, in 3:51 time. Tacking on another victory, Love was able to score a win by technical fall over Jiovannu DeChicchis from Washington & Jefferson, by a score of 21-2. In the consolation semi-finals, Love faced off against Roger Deck from Mount St. Joseph, where Deck would come out on top by major decision, 16-2, over Love. After placing himself into the fifth-place match, Love lined up against Kyan Larson for a rematch from earlier in the tournament, but Love would not end up rewriting the story as Larson would snag his second victory over Love in a close match by decision, 5-1.

Wrestling in the 184 weight, Luke Martin finished in seventh-place for the tournament. Martin opened his tournament with a bye before matching up against Brady Walsh from Ohio Wesleyan University. Martin came away victorious by fall in a time of 6:04, advancing him along. In the quarterfinal match, Martin took the mat against Jessie Orbin of Waynesburg, dropping his first match of the day by decision, 11-4. Rebounding shortly after, Martin faced off against Caiden Hooks of Otterbein, where he came away with a win by decision, 11-4. In his next match of the day, Martin lined up against Carson Steinmatz of Tiffin, where he would drop his second match of the day, this one by decision. 11-4. In his final match of the day, wrestling for the seventh-place spot, Martin was able to pin Desmon Perry from Ohio Wesleyan in 3:39, and finish his day in seventh-place overall. 

The final Scots wrestler to place for the tournament was Matthew Johnson, who placed seventh in the 285 division. Johnson was defeated in his first match of the day by Myles Johnson of Ohio Northern by technical fall, 19-4. Following the loss, Johnson received a bye before taking the mat against Sergio Pacheco Ortiz of Mount St. Joseph, where Johnson scored a victory by fall in 1:57. Johnson then continued along with another victory by fall, over Michael Hopson from Hiram College, this time in 1:13. Johnson would then score a victory by technical fall over Jadon Brownlee, wrestling for Ohio Northern, by a final match score of 18-3. Johnson would then drop his second match of the day to Boe Eckman from The University of Olivet. By technical fall 17-0. Johnson was then awarded seventh-place for the tournament as a medical forfeit from his competitor rounded out his day. 

The Scots will now have a week to prepare before traveling back to Ohio to compete in the Kalahari Duals, hosted by Heidelberg University. Matches are set to begin at 9:00 am on Saturday, December 14th.
